Solar Geysers Explained: A Fundamental Overview

Solar geysers operate by converting sunlight into thermal energy, which is applied to heat water effectively. These systems commonly consist of solar collectors, a storage tank, and a circulation setup. Solar collectors, often mounted on rooftops, trap sunlight and convert it into heat. This heat is transferred to a fluid flowing through the collectors.

As the liquid warms up, it is pumped into a retention tank, where the hot water is retained until necessary. Various setups make use of a heat exchanger to transfer warmth from the liquid to the water in the tank.

In freezing zones, extra safeguards may be put into use to prevent freezing, ensuring perpetual functionality. Challenging Standard Misconceptions About Solar Geysers

Many homeowners have misconceptions about solar geysers that can hinder their decision-making process. One common myth is that solar geysers are ineffective in colder climates. In reality, modern systems are engineered to operate efficiently even in low temperatures, utilizing advanced insulation and heating technologies. Another widespread belief is that solar geysers demand constant upkeep. While regular checks are recommended, they generally need far less maintenance than conventional water heating systems. Additionally, some people think solar geysers are costly. However, government rebates and long-term savings on energy bills can make them a economical option. Furthermore, many assume that solar geysers only work on sunny days. In truth, they can still harness solar energy even on overcast days, ensuring a steady supply of hot water. Standard upkeep and inspection

A solar geyser requires regular cleaning and inspection to function at best efficiency. Dust, debris, and mineral buildup may accumulate on solar panels and internal parts, decreasing their ability to take in sunlight and heat water effectively. Routine cleaning should include wiping the panels with a soft cloth and making sure that no objects block sunlight. Additionally, connections and fittings should be inspected for signs of wear to prevent future problems. Checking the insulation for damage is also necessary, as it helps maintain the ideal water temperature. Scheduling these maintenance tasks seasonally can significantly extend the solar geyser's lifespan, ensuring it continues to provide reliable and efficient water heating throughout its service life.

How Long Is the Lifespan of a Solar Geyser?

A solar geyser ordinarily has a service life of 15 to 25 years, subject to elements including preventive maintenance, climate, and water characteristics. Regular upkeep can maximize its effectiveness and structural durability over time.

Can Solar Geysers Fulfill the Needs of Every Climate?

Solar geysers are ideal for most weather conditions, especially those with plentiful sunlight. However, their efficiency may reduce in extremely chilly or cloudy regions, necessitating additional heating solutions to guarantee consistent hot water availability.

Is it feasible to install a Solar Geyser on My Own?

Installing a solar geyser independently is manageable, but it requires technical knowledge and skills. Wrong installation can lead to inefficiencies or damage. Consulting with specialists is suggested to guarantee peak performance and safety.

Which Permits Are Needed for Solar Geyser Installation?

Usually, permits required for solar geyser installation include construction authorizations, electrical authorizations, and plumbing authorizations. Local regulations may vary, so it's vital for homeowners to check with local authorities to verify compliance before starting installation.

How Much Upkeep Do Solar Geysers Need?

Solar geysers call for minimal care, typically requiring yearly inspections, cleaning of the panels, and sporadic inspections on the plumbing. Regular maintenance guarantees maximum efficiency and longevity, positioning them as a budget-friendly and efficient water heating solution.
